What is Celexa?
Celexa has active ingredients of citalopram hydrobromide. It is often used in depression. eHealthMe is studying from 56,390 Celexa users. Check the latest studies of Celexa.
What is Travatan z?
Travatan z has active ingredients of travoprost. It is often used in glaucoma. eHealthMe is studying from 6,223 Travatan z users. Check the latest studies of Travatan z.
